| Description | Doclin is a real-time collaborative platform for developers to discuss code, share insights, and build a living knowledge base directly within their codebase. It centralizes code-related discussions, making them easily searchable and accessible, thereby enhancing understanding, improving code quality, and streamlining team collaboration for better project outcomes. | Jan is an innovative open-source desktop application that empowers users to run large language models (LLMs) entirely offline and locally on their computers. Positioned as a privacy-focused alternative to cloud-based AI assistants, Jan offers unparalleled data control and extensive customization options. It enables users to harness the power of AI for a wide array of tasks without sharing sensitive information with third-party servers, making it ideal for individuals and organizations prioritizing security and autonomy. |
| What It Does | Facilitates real-time, context-aware discussions directly on code. It captures and organizes these conversations, automatically building a persistent, searchable knowledge base for development teams. | Jan functions as a local runtime environment for various open-source LLMs like Llama, Mistral, and Zephyr. Users can download their preferred models through an integrated Model Hub and interact with them via a user-friendly chat interface. This setup ensures that all AI processing and data remain strictly on the user's device, providing a completely private and offline AI experience. |
